In 1999, the very next year Capricorn Food Products India Ltd. was born; it established its first Canning Processing Plant at Sathyavedu, Chittoor dist. and bagged major clients from the Middle East, Far East and Europe. The same year it started exporting Mango and Guava Puree in OTS cans.
Taking its time and space to grow, in the year 2003, an Aseptic packaging line was introduced for processing fruit Purees /Concentrates at Satyavedu. To cater to the growing clientele, the very next year Capricorn doubled the capacity of evaporators at Satyavedu, and for the same reason, a second Aseptic line was started in 2005.
In the year 2006, for the first time in South India, Capricorn introduced the concept of Ripening Chambers to ensure proper ripening of the fruits and higher yields. The following year, in its second plant in Satyavedu, Individual Quick Freezing and Bulk Freezing technology were introduced. To further facilitate its production of Alphonso Mango Pulp, Capricorn added an Aseptic line at Koyna Agro in Pune, Maharashtra.
In 2009, Capricorn built its new facility at Sri Kalahasti, Chittoor for an Aseptic line, and in the same year, in Sathyavedu, a new Triple effect evaporator of 8 MT/Hr of Mango concentrate was implemented. A new IQF facility was started in Jalandhar, Punjab, for manufacturing superior quality Frozen Green Peas, Frozen French Fries, Frozen vegetables, Frozen Cocktail snacks and Dehydrated Potato Flakes.
